Leaf removal services involve the systematic clearing of fallen leaves from lawns, driveways, sidewalks, and other outdoor areas. This work typically includes raking, blowing, or hauling away leaves to keep outdoor spaces tidy and free of debris. Professional contractors often use specialized equipment to efficiently gather and dispose of large quantities of leaves, helping homeowners maintain a clean and attractive yard throughout the fall season. Regular leaf removal can also prevent leaves from smothering grass and plants, promoting healthier landscaping.
These services address common problems such as clogged gutters, blocked drainage systems, and the buildup of organic matter that can attract pests or cause lawn damage. Accumulated leaves can create a safety hazard by making walkways slippery or obscuring hazards like rocks or uneven ground. By removing leaves promptly, homeowners can reduce the risk of pests such as rodents or insects nesting in leaf piles, and prevent potential damage to lawns caused by excessive moisture retention or decay.

The overview below groups typical Leaf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Benton, AR.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Small-Scale Leaf Removal - Many local contractors charge between $150 and $300 for routine leaf cleanup of small yards or driveways. Most projects in this range involve clearing leaves from lawns and walkways and are typically completed within a few hours.
Medium-Sized Property Services - For larger lawns or more extensive leaf removal, costs generally range from $300 to $600. These jobs often include clearing leaves from multiple areas and may take longer to complete.
Large or Complex Projects - Larger properties or properties with many trees can see costs from $600 to $1,200. Fewer projects reach this tier, but they often involve significant leaf volume and additional cleanup tasks.
Full-Season or Heavy-Duty Leaf Removal - The most extensive leaf removal services, such as multiple cleanings or properties with dense tree coverage, can range from $1,200 to $5,000 or more. These projects are less common and typically involve comprehensive seasonal cleanup or commercial-scale work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
